Key Concepts and Overview

The trust in word-of-mouth over advertisements among Icelandic players can be attributed to several core ideas. Firstly, the close-knit nature of Icelandic society fosters a sense of community where personal relationships are highly valued. This cultural backdrop means that recommendations from friends and family are often seen as more credible than commercial messages. Secondly, the gaming community in Iceland is relatively small, which enhances the impact of personal endorsements. Players are more likely to share their experiences and opinions, creating a feedback loop that reinforces trust in word-of-mouth. Lastly, the saturation of advertisements in the digital age has led to a general skepticism towards marketing messages, making personal recommendations a more appealing source of information.
